Sourcing guidance for Swimming Pool Brush
What are the key material specifications to consider for pool brush bristles?
The choice of bristle material depends entirely on the pool surface. For concrete or gunite pools, you should source stainless steel bristles or a steel-nylon hybrid to effectively scrub away stubborn algae. For vinyl, fiberglass, or painted surfaces, it is critical to use 100% nylon or polypropylene bristles to prevent scratching the liner. Ensure the bristles are UV-stabilized to prevent them from becoming brittle and breaking off after prolonged exposure to sun and chlorine.
How do I evaluate the structural durability of the brush back and handle connection?
B2B buyers should prioritize brushes with a heavy-duty aluminum back or reinforced ABS plastic frames. The connection point (the 'wishbone' or V-clip area) is the most common failure point; look for die-cast aluminum handles or reinforced screw-in designs rather than simple snap-ins for commercial-grade durability. A curved-edge design is also essential to facilitate cleaning in corners and steps without damaging the pool walls.
What compliance standards and quality certifications are relevant for pool maintenance tools?
While pool brushes are non-electrical, they must comply with REACH or RoHS standards to ensure the plastics and coatings do not leach harmful chemicals into the water. For products destined for the US market, check for California Proposition 65 compliance regarding lead or phthalate content in plastic components. Suppliers with ISO 9001 certification are preferred as they demonstrate consistent manufacturing processes and quality control.
What are the functional requirements for high-efficiency cleaning?
To improve cleaning speed, look for brushes with a width of 18 to 24 inches for large residential or commercial pools. High-performance models often feature suction-integrated designs or weighted heads that help the brush stay submerged against the floor, reducing the physical effort required by the operator. Ensure the handle is compatible with standard 1-1/4 inch telescopic poles used globally.
Cross-Border Procurement Strategy for Pool Maintenance Equipment
How can I mitigate quality risks when sourcing pool brushes from overseas?
Always request a pre-shipment inspection (PSI) by a third party to verify bristle density and pull-strength. A common risk is 'bristle shedding,' which can clog pool filters. Ensure your contract specifies a maximum allowable shedding rate and verify that the aluminum components are anodized to prevent corrosion in high-salt or high-chlorine environments.

What shipping and logistics precautions should be taken for this product category?
Because pool brushes are often long and have protruding bristles, they are prone to deformation during transit. Insist on double-wall corrugated export cartons and ensure brushes are packed head-to-tail to maximize space. For large orders, consider sea freight to reduce costs, but ensure the supplier uses desiccant silica gel packs in the containers to prevent moisture buildup and oxidation of metal parts during the voyage.
